On Monday 4 November 2019, the Church of Scientology of Tampa celebrated the history of Ybor City and showed the way to the future.

Wallace Reyes, Ph. D. of Social Anthropology gave a lecture and tour of the historic buildings of Ybor Square, teaching how Vincente Martinez-Ybor built the largest cigar factory in the world, and thus founded Ybor City. Mr. Martinez-Ybor was the driving force of economic and civic expansion for Ybor City and the surroundings. 

The Church of Scientology purchased the Ybor Square buildings in 2010,
and consulted with Dr. Reyes during the restoration/renovation process.
The Church has opened the doors of these buildings to the public since reopening to provide a visible example of history.  The original structure is all there to be seen, along with plaques explaining the unique significance.
